## Hardware Lab Access — Brindlemoor Site

The hardware lab (Room 2.14) is restricted. Visitors must be escorted by a lab-certified staff member at all times. Reception should never lend out lab badges. If an escorted visitor arrives before their host, hold them at the front desk. The lab door keypad accepts the code below.

door code, tajof-kageg: bdg-QVDCE-3

## Changelog — GraphWeaver 2.4.0

Changed default layout engine from radial to layered. The radial layout produced overlapping edges on graphs with more than 200 nodes, which accounted for most production usage. Layered mode is slower on first render but caches intermediate positions, so subsequent loads are faster. Edge bundling is now off by default; enable it explicitly for dense monorepo graphs. Node color defaults now follow dependency depth rather than package type. The full set of new defaults shipped with this release is listed below.

settings of fahag-haduf:
[ulaox]
port = 8443
region = south-2
host = ulaox.lumiccorp.internal
timeout_ms = 500
retries = 8

Onboarding: Hermetic build migration review. We are moving the Tellwick monorepo from ad-hoc shell builds to the Quorra hermetic build system. When reviewing migration PRs, check that all inputs are declared, no network fetches occur at build time, and toolchains are pinned. Flag any rule reading from the host environment. To unlock the sealed toolchain cache during local review, enter the passphrase that follows.

vault phrase of kawip-fahof = istax-fraion-oliael-jorius-ralir